On 2021-12-08 8:36 pm, Petr Pařízek wrote:
Almost immediately after running lilypond.exe, I get "lilypond.exe has stopped working."
Click the Start Menu and type "view reliability history" to open the Reliability Monitor. (You can also open the Control Panel and go to this path: Control Panel > System and Security > Security and Maintenance > Reliability Monitor.)
You should see critical events for LilyPond. Use the selector at the top to choose an earlier day if necessary. Right-click one of the events and select "View Technical Details".
You should see information similar to the following: ==== Description Faulting Application Path: C:\Tools\lilypond-2.23.5\bin\lilypond.exe Problem signature Problem Event Name: APPCRASH Application Name: lilypond.exe Application Version: 2.23.5.1 Application Timestamp: 00000000 Fault Module Name: lilypond.exe Fault Module Version: 2.23.5.1 Fault Module Timestamp: 00000000 Exception Code: c0000005 Exception Offset: 000000000036e97e OS Version: 10.0.19042.2.0.0.256.48 Locale ID: 1033 Additional Information 1: a93e Additional Information 2: a93e890854283991a8a057c781792582 Additional Information 3: ed97 Additional Information 4: ed970adb21d02b5e6538407c27cf5ea2 Extra information about the problem Bucket ID: 6e5e21429863fa08eb12f6c87bc92f41 (1950892929535520577) ====Verify the exception code is c0000005 and check whether offset is also 0036e97e. If these match, you and I are encountering the same access violation.
